E-COM-NET
首页
在线工具
Layui镜像站
SUI文档
联系我们
推荐频道
Java
PHP
C++
C
C#
Python
Ruby
go语言
Scala
Servlet
Vue
MySQL
NoSQL
Redis
CSS
Oracle
SQL Server
DB2
HBase
Http
HTML5
Spring
Ajax
Jquery
JavaScript
Json
XML
NodeJs
mybatis
Hibernate
算法
设计模式
shell
数据结构
大数据
JS
消息中间件
正则表达式
Tomcat
SQL
Nginx
Shiro
Maven
Linux
java反射
浅谈
java反射
【原创】
参考书籍《疯狂java》反射的用处反射能获取对象的属性,以及对象的属性值,甚至是私有的方法,这个一般是用在框架的,或者是权限校验,参数校验等框架的设计,反射在面试也比较常见,但是在实际的项目中,每个开发者接触的机会不多,一般都是大牛们在负责写这些,利用反射写一些通用组件等等,来解决发杂需求或者给其他开发者提供组件提问如何通过反射获取UpdateCheckRequestType中子对象list里面的
程序员不会写代码
·
2023-12-03 12:35
Java反射
机制
Java反射
机制是Java语言的一个重要特性,它允许我们在运行时获取类的信息、创建对象、调用方法和访问属性等。通俗地说,反射就是在运行时查看和修改类的结构。
无问287
·
2023-12-03 11:37
Java
java
开发语言
Java专题(二)反射
反射概述
Java反射
就是在运行的状态下,对于任意一个类,都能知道这个类的任意的属性和方法,并且能调用这些方法或者改变这些类的属性,因此Java被称为准动态语言。
*Soo_Young*
·
2023-12-03 07:28
java
python
开发语言
后端
Java反射
:快速封装JavaBean属性
Java反射
是一种强大的机制,它允许我们在运行时检查和操作类、方法和属性。在本文中,我们将探讨如何利用
Java反射
快速封装JavaBean属性。
后端架构魔术师
·
2023-12-02 20:13
java
python
开发语言
编程
hadoop rpc基础
同其他RPC框架一样,Hadoop分为四个部分:序列化层:支持多种框架实现序列化与反序列化函数调用层:利用
java反射
与动态代理实现网络传输层:基于TCP/IP的Socket机制服务的处理框架:基于Reactor
安静平和
·
2023-12-02 17:09
Hadoop
hadoop
rpc
基础
华为云软件冗余依赖智能消除技术Slimming取得重大突破,相应文章已被软工顶会ICSE 2024录用
现有技术在去除冗余依赖方面存在如下问题:(a)冗余依赖的误报由于静态分析技术的局限性,不能良好地处理
Java反射
,导致冗余依赖检
华为云PaaS服务小智
·
2023-12-02 12:16
华为云
人工智能
##
java反射
和动态代理以及ASM工具类的优点
记一次学习动态代理和工具类MethodAccess的好用之处前言:java中的反射类是java一个功能很强大的类,几乎所有的框架中都要使用到反射进行代理,动态代理是在java运行过程中动态调用方法的时候必须使用到的一种方式。1.先看下jdk提供的动态代理的使用使用jdk提供的接口和工具进行动态代理时,首先要实现一个InvocationHandler处理类。这个类将会被代理类作为参数传入到自己的in
所执者唯己
·
2023-12-01 23:10
java
设计模式
动态代理
asm
MethodAccess
反射
java
Java反射
详解
目录
Java反射
什么是反射反射的优缺点反射的原理是什么?反射的应用场景为什么框架需要反射?如何获取一个类的Class对象?你能够通过什么方式获取到一个对象的Class对象?
程序员沉梦听雨
·
2023-12-01 21:05
Java
java
八股
想成为java架构师,你首先得掌握的
Java反射
机制 ,安排!
前言说到
java反射
机制,我相信很多做java的并不会陌生,甚至还会忽的略微简单,自己已经完全掌握。那么你所说的掌握是真的掌握还是只是你以为的掌握了呢?
前程有光
·
2023-12-01 19:48
JavaSE学习笔记——反射
JavaReflection反射是动态语言实现的关键发射机制允许在执行期间借助ReflectionAPI取得任何类的内部信息,并直接操作任意对象的内部属性及方法
Java反射
机制提供的功能在运行时候判断任意一个对象所属的类在运行时构造任意一个类的对象在运行时判断任意一个类所具有的成员变量和方法在运行时调用任意一个对象的成员变量和方法生成动态代理如何创建
funOfFan
·
2023-12-01 18:33
java反射
和注解2-自定义注解
对反射有一定了解过后学习注解就会轻松许多,这篇文章会创建创建字段,方法,参数上面的注解,并且通过反射的形式将注解内容拿出来。下面是自定义注解的简短讲解1,自定义注解,创建一个只能修饰方法的注解@Retention(RetentionPolicy.RUNTIME)@Target(ElementType.METHOD)public@interfaceAnnotationMethod{Stringval
翻滚丷大头鱼
·
2023-12-01 16:34
java
注解
反射
java反射
和注解3-仿照retrofit组装接口参数
本片文章将用反射和注解仿照retrofit只需要传入一个带有给定注解的接口,通过调用接口就能直接将传入的数据和注解进行结合,生成对应参数1,自定义注解对字段的修饰@Retention(RetentionPolicy.RUNTIME)@Target(ElementType.PARAMETER)public@interfaceAnnotationField{Stringvalue();}仿照GET方法
翻滚丷大头鱼
·
2023-12-01 16:34
java
retrofit
反射
注解
动态代理
【Java——反射机制详解】
JAVA反射
机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性;这种动态获取的信息以及动态调用对象的方法的功能称为java语言的反射机制
奥耶可乐冰
·
2023-12-01 13:26
Java
开发语言
java
架构
java反射
-第2篇
开门见山例AUser.javapackagecom.saictest.demo.controller;publicclassUser{privateStringname;privateStringage;publicStringgetName(){returnname;}publicvoidsetName(Stringname){this.name=name;}publicStringgetAge
松松木tell
·
2023-11-30 21:46
java反射
获取方法并执行_Java通过反射执行方法(获取方法)
要动态获取一个对象方法的信息,首先需要通过下列方法之一创建一个Method类型的对象或者数组。getMethods()getMethods(Stringname,Class>…parameterTypes)getDeclaredMethods()getDeclaredMethods(Stringname,Class>...parameterTypes)如果是访问指定的构造方法,需要根据该方法的入口
孙佳纯
·
2023-11-30 10:31
java反射获取方法并执行
java反射
介绍、使用、获取成员变量、获取成员方法执行
反射在java中是非常强大的一个技术,很多框架内部都使用到了反射。一、反射是什么,如何理解?反射中包含了一个“反”字,要理解“反”的意思,就要知道“正”的意思。一般情况下我们使用某个类的时候都知道这是什么类,用来做什么,如何初始化,有什么属性和方法,例如有一个User类:publicclassUser{privateLonguserId;privateStringuserName;publicSt
wang_yi_l
·
2023-11-30 10:01
java
反射
java
java反射
机制调用带参数的方法_
Java反射
机制:跟着代码学反射
下图是本篇讲述内容:2.
Java反射
机制概述Java
半个科创史学先生
·
2023-11-30 10:01
Android开发你需要掌握的
java反射
机制原理
1.背景在andorid开发中,经常遇见在某些工具类中没有Context上下文对象时,一些系统服务的代理对象无法创建出来,举个例子:比如在源码(framework/base/graphics/java/android/graphics)路径下的Canvas.javaBitmap.javaPicture.javaPaint.java类就没有上下文对象。当时有需要调用AMS的API获取当前界面acti
broadview_java
·
2023-11-30 10:30
Android
Framework
Android
知识储备
java反射机制
Android中的反射应用
反射获取顶层Activity
【Java安全】
Java反射
机制-获取并调用类的成员方法
文章目录前言利用反射机制获取类的成员方法总结前言
Java反射
(Reflection)是Java非常重要的动态特性,通过使用反射我们不仅可以获取到任何类的成员方法(Methods)、成员变量(Fields
归去来兮-zangcc
·
2023-11-30 09:46
渗透测试-实战系列
java
安全
渗透测试
web安全
网络安全
代码审计
java安全
Java高级特性-反射
前言
JAVA反射
机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意方法和属性;这种动态获取信息以及动态调用对象方法的功能称为java语言的反射机制
Simpler_d
·
2023-11-29 20:22
Java
java
Java中的反射的作用以及详解
Java反射
机制允许程序在运行时获取类的内部信息,包括类的名称、父类、实现的接口、类的字段和方法等,并且可以通过反射机制调用
庸俗的小张
·
2023-11-29 20:21
java基础
java
开发语言
Java反射
机制
声明:本文参考文章:https://blog.csdn.net/qq_44715943/article/details/120587716https://baijiahao.baidu.com/s?id=1722735740852260951&wfr=spider&for=pc一、反射机制的作用Java中的编译类型有两种:1、静态编译:在编译时确定类型,绑定对象即通过。2、动态编译:运行时确定类型
火中生莲
·
2023-11-29 00:39
头歌——Java高级特性 -
Java反射
第1关:了解Class对象packagestep1;/***学员任务文件*/publicclassReflect_stu{publicstaticvoidmain(String[]args){System.out.println("通过Object类中的getClass()获取的Class对象为:"+getPersonClass1());System.out.println("通过静态方法Clas
zouer.
·
2023-11-28 22:13
Educoder
头歌Java
Java
java
c++
c#
【EduCoder答案】Java高级特性-
Java反射
简介答案查询的入口网页版并不是所有的关卡都有答案,有些只有部分关卡有不要直接复制答案哦Java高级特性-
Java反射
>>>查看第1关:了解Class对象解题代码第2关:利用反射分析类的能力解题代码第
Junds00
·
2023-11-28 22:41
头歌实训编程答案
java
开发语言
后端
Java反射
系列(2):从Class获取父类方法说起
传送门
Java反射
系列(1):入门基础在比较早的时候,就讨论过
java反射
的一些用法及概念,今天主要来看一下反射的基石Class对象!Class如何获取父类方法说起先回答一个问题,你能立马反应过来吗?
kobe_t
·
2023-11-28 22:39
JAVA
不得不学
jdk源码之路
java
jvm
开发语言
Android面试基础总结
Java集合框架Java集合——ArrayListJava集合——LinkedListJava集合——HashMapJava集合——TreeMapJava集合——LinkedHashMapJava泛型
Java
yangjunjin
·
2023-11-28 01:45
android
面试
职场和发展
java反射
之Type接口
系列文章目录第一章万事万物皆对象第二章java构造器第三章java访问权限第四章java初始化第五章java继承第六章java重载与重写第七章java接口和抽象类第八章java数组第九章java内部类第十章java时间操作第十一章final关键字第十二章java字符串第十三章java异常第十四章java泛型第十五章javaIO操作第十六章javaNIO操作第十七章javazip压缩第十八章java
拾光师
·
2023-11-27 23:03
java基础
java
反射
动态代理的理解(用简单例子来表示)
在Java中,动态代理通常使用
Java反射
机制实现。Java提供了java.lang.reflect包,其中的Proxy类和InvocationHandler接口是实现动态代理的关键。
丁真学java
·
2023-11-27 15:52
javaSE
spring
java
开发语言
spring
Java反射
一、反射的概述
JAVA反射
机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象,都能够调用它的任意一个方法和属性;这种动态获取的信息以及动态调用对象的方法的功能称为java
攒星.
·
2023-11-27 09:55
java
jvm
开发语言
Java进阶部分的总结,你们都学会了吗?
基础知识:
Java反射
:Field、TypeJava代理:proxy、cglibJava线程:Thread、Runnable、ExecutorService、Callable、Future
南风过境jz
·
2023-11-27 04:13
Java基础--反射理解
(使用的前提条件:必须先得到代表的字节码的Class,Class类用于表示.class文件(字节码))一、反射的概述
JAVA反射
机制是在运行状态中,对于任意一个类,都能够知道这个类的所有属性和方法;对于任意一个对象
TODOcode
·
2023-11-26 22:26
Java反射
的原理,作用
什么是反射,反射原理java类的执行需要经历以下过程编译:.java文件编译后生成.class字节码文件加载:类加载器负责根据一个类的全限定名来读取此类的二进制字节流到JVM内部,并存储在运行时内存区的方法区,然后将其转换为一个与目标类型对应的java.lang.Class对象实例连接:细分三步验证:格式(class文件规范)语义(final类是否有子类)操作准备:静态变量赋初值和内存空间,fin
Zal哥哥
·
2023-11-26 07:18
阿里架构师花近十年时间整理出来的Java核心知识pdf(Java岗)
覆盖了JVM、锁、并发、
Java反射
、Spring原理、微服务、Zookeeper、数据库、数据结构等大量知识点。文末有获取方式哦!
程序员王老仙
·
2023-11-26 05:30
头歌(educoder)第 5 章 Java 面向对象之类和对象 Java高级特性 -
Java反射
目录第1关:了解Class对象第2关:利用反射分析类的能力第3关:在运行时使用反射分析对象第4关:利用反射进行方法调用第1关:了解Class对象packagestep1;/***学员任务文件*/publicclassReflect_stu{publicstaticvoidmain(String[]args){System.out.println("通过Object类中的getClass()获取的C
北沐xxx
·
2023-11-25 20:55
java
使用 Java 反射调用方法的示例代码
下面是使用
Java反射
调用方法的示例代码:importjava.lang.reflect.Method;publicclassReflectionExample{publicstaticvoidmain
安静旅者
·
2023-11-25 18:33
java
python
开发语言
Java
Java反射
示例分析
在本文中,我们将通过一个示例来详细讲解
Java反射
的用法和原理。我们将创建一个简单的类,并使用反射来获取和调用该类的方法。
安静旅者
·
2023-11-25 18:33
java
开发语言
Java
【
java反射
】
本文将详细介绍
Java反射
的基本原理、使用方法以及在实际生活中的应用案例。
余炜yw
·
2023-11-25 16:07
java
python
开发语言
Java反射
调用kotlin中的类,Object类,Companion对象
Java反射
调用kotlin中的类,Object类,Companion对象1.
Java反射
调用kotlin中的普通类kotlin普通类:packagecom.common;classTestNormal
keeng2008
·
2023-11-25 05:28
Kotlin
Android
java
kotlin
java反射
机制,
java反射
的优缺点以及
java反射
的使用场景
2.3.2反射机制优缺点2.3.3请简介你对
Java反射
的理解以及使用场景简单来了解一下
java反射
的机制;什么是反射机制?
皮皮攻城狮
·
2023-11-24 20:58
Java
java
【java ORMapping】
java反射
实现简单ormapping框架
ORMapping框架简单实现,利用
java反射
机制一创建bean注解ZBean.java类注解对应数据库表packagecom.seagate.client.dao.ormapping.anotation
秦拿希
·
2023-11-24 11:18
java
java
ormapping
反射
Java反射
Java反射
反射概述反射是指对于任何一个Class类,在"运行的时候"都可以直接得到这个类全部成分。
IDIOT___IDIOT
·
2023-11-24 01:29
java
开发语言
面试官: 谈谈你对
Java反射
的理解
Java的类加载Java在真正需要使用一个类时才会去加载类,而不是在启动程序时就载入所有的类,因为大多数使用者都只使用到程序的部分资源,在需要某些功能时再载入某些资源,可以让系统资源运用的更高效。类的加载指的是将类的.class文件中的二进制数据读入到内存中,将其放在Jvm的方法区内,然后在堆区创建一个java.lang.Class对象,用来封装类在方法区内的数据结构。类的加载的最终产品是位于堆区
笨笨11
·
2023-11-23 23:05
Java反射
实现一个简单的BeanUtils.copy()
今天再次练习下
java反射
的API**packagebean;importjava.lang.reflect.Field;importjava.lang.reflect.Method;publicclassBeanUtils
Charon笔记
·
2023-11-23 22:04
Java反射
Java反射
引言反射的概念和作用为什么学习和使用
Java反射
反射基础知识类的加载和运行机制回顾Class类和java.lang.reflect包的作用和重要性反射的优缺点获取和使用Class对象获取Class
zyqaq412
·
2023-11-23 19:46
Java基础
java
学习
笔记
第一章
Java反射
机制(韩顺平老师Java基础学习记录)
文章目录前言一、没有反射机制前的java代码存在什么问题?二、使用反射机制解决问题1.加载类2.读入数据总结前言每一项新技术以及新概念的提出都是源于存在着新“问题”,放在代码领域可以说是存在着新需求,那么为了解决这个需求,我们不断的去更新我们的技术。有了这个概念,我们就要去思考一个问题,反射机制的提出是为了解决什么问题,它又是如何解决的?一、没有反射机制前的java代码存在什么问题?示例:现在有一
爱 coding 的遥
·
2023-11-23 17:41
java
学习
开发语言
Java反射
:探索反射编程的基础知识
本文将介绍
Java反射
的基础知识,并提供相应的源代码示例。获取Class对象在Java中,要使用反射,首先需要获取要操作的类的Class对象。可以通过以下几种方式获取Class对象:1.
代码创造者
·
2023-11-23 15:39
java
python
开发语言
编程
Java反射
由浅入深
分享一下学习反射的笔记,了解反射之前要先了解一下java的class类。1.Class类Java除了基本类型外其它都是Class类(包括了interface)。Strings="Hello";Runnablerunnable=newThread();.......Class(包括interface)的本质是数据类型(Type);一个对象的实例,赋值给一个数据类型变量的时候,严格按照数据类型来赋值。
GGarrett
·
2023-11-23 11:00
Java中实体与Map的相互转换
一、在Java中,可以通过以下方法将实体类转换为Map:利用
Java反射
机制:publicstaticMapobjectToMap(Objectobj)throwsIllegalAccessException
じ、Matrix
·
2023-11-22 13:00
Java
java
开发语言
Java反射
机制全解
反射的引入:Objectobj=newStudent();若程序运行时接收到外部传入的一个对象,该对象的编译类型是Object,但程序又需要调用该对象运行类型的方法:1.若编译和运行类型都知道,使用instanceof判断后,强转。2.编译时根本无法预知该对象属于什么类,程序只能依靠运行时信息来发现对象的真实信息,这时就必须使用反射了。3.要是想得到对象真正的类型,就得使用反射。什么是反射机制?简
小孩子劲儿很大
·
2023-11-22 06:13
Java反射
反射通俗易懂
java反射
在spring ioc和aop中的应用
java反射
在springioc和aop中的应用反射:1.反射是什么?程序运行时,通过类名能够获得类的属性和方法。
Made in Program
·
2023-11-21 19:15
java
java
spring
上一页
1
2
3
4
5
6
7
8
下一页
按字母分类:
A
B
C
D
E
F
G
H
I
J
K
L
M
N
O
P
Q
R
S
T
U
V
W
X
Y
Z
其他